My Buying Guides on 2 1 2 Hitch Receiver

What I Look for First

When I shop for a 2 1/2 hitch receiver, the first thing I check is whether it matches my towing needs. I always pay attention to the receiver size, towing capacity, and whether it fits my truck, SUV, or heavy-duty vehicle properly. I know that even a strong-looking hitch is not useful if it is not compatible with my setup.

Why I Prefer a 2 1/2 Inch Receiver

In my experience, a 2 1/2 inch hitch receiver is a solid choice when I need more strength than a 2 inch receiver can offer. I like it because it is commonly used on heavier-duty vehicles and gives me more confidence when towing larger trailers, campers, or equipment. For me, it feels like the right balance between strength and versatility.

Weight Capacity Matters Most

One of the biggest things I check is the weight rating. I always make sure the hitch receiver can handle both the gross trailer weight and the tongue weight I plan to carry. I never choose a receiver based only on appearance, because I know the real difference is in how much load it can safely manage.

Material and Build Quality

I pay close attention to the material and finish. I usually prefer heavy-duty steel because it gives me better durability and long-term performance. I also look for a corrosion-resistant coating, since I want my hitch receiver to hold up against rain, road salt, and general wear over time.

Fit and Compatibility

Before I buy, I always confirm that the receiver fits my vehicle’s hitch system and accessories. I check the shank size on my ball mount, cargo carrier, or bike rack to make sure everything connects without issues. If I need an adapter, I consider whether that will affect strength or convenience.

Ease of Installation

I like products that are easy to install without too much hassle. Some hitch receivers are straightforward, while others may need more tools or professional help. I usually choose one that saves me time and gives me a secure fit right away.

Safety Features I Don’t Ignore

Safety is always a priority for me. I look for a receiver that has a secure pin hole, strong welds, and a stable design. I also make sure I use the right hitch pin and locking system so my equipment stays firmly in place while I’m driving.

When I Consider Accessories

I often think about the accessories I may use later. If I plan to tow different trailers or carry extra gear, I want a receiver that works well with ball mounts, hitch adapters, and other towing accessories. This helps me get more value from my purchase.
